A 39-year-old male asked:
How long does a cold last? i have had a stuffy nose for three days now. feeling a little better better and no fever but still sneezing. i used a saline nasal spray and flonase but it just clogs my nose up worse.

Colds : 10 -14 days. https://www.cdc.gov/getsmart/community/materials-references/print-materials/hcp/adult-tract-infection.pdf
Using too many things in the nose too often can cause a rebound congestion. If your symptoms are uncomfortable or have a temperature greater than 100.5 F more than 3 days, or temperature more than 102 see your doctor. Drink extra water (if you are permitted)
